Facts About Arizona Flag . The arizona flag was adopted as the official state flag on february 17, 1917. Arizona's state flag is divided into two halves. What is the arizona state flag? The top half consists of thirteen alternating red and yellow rays which represent america's thirteen original colonies. For more than 100 years, the arizona state flag has been a symbol of cultural exchange and industrial prosperity, showcasing the history of the state through its rich color palette and. The arizona flag is designed in 2 halves, the top being 13 rays of red and gold, which represents the 13 original colonies of the union and the western setting sun. The arizona state flag is made up of thirteen red and yellow rays on the top half and blue on the lower half. The flag also has a star rising from the blue in the lower half in the same manner as the sun rises from the east. The colors of the rays refer to red and yellow.
